java simpledateformat 예제

On agosto 2, 2019 by adminmg

이 구문 분석 작업은 달력을 사용하여 날짜를 생성합니다. 캘린더의 모든 날짜 시간 필드는 구문 분석 전에 지워지고 날짜 시간 필드의 달력의 기본값은 누락된 날짜 시간 정보에 사용됩니다. 예를 들어 구문 분석 된 날짜의 연도 값은 1970 그레고리오 Calendar 구문 분석 작업에서 연도 값이 지정 되지 않은 경우 입니다. 지정된 패턴과 텍스트의 표준 시간대 값에 따라 TimeZone 값을 덮어쓸 수 있습니다. setTimeZone에 대 한 호출에 의해 이전에 설정 된 모든 TimeZone 값 추가 작업을 위해 복원 해야 할 수 있습니다. 위의 예제에서 DateFormat 인스턴스를 만들기 위해 getDateInstance() 메서드를 사용 합니다. 이 예제에서는 date.text.SimpleDateFormat 클래스를 사용하여 날짜를 서식이 지정된 문자열 또는 문자열을 날짜로 변환하는 방법을 보여 주시겠습니다. 나는 DD-MM-YYYY 형식으로 날짜를 찾고 있었고, 당신 덕분에, 나는 그 이상을 알고있다. 이것은 Java에서 날짜를 서식지정하는 데 가장 적합한 자습서 중 하나입니다. 우리는 자바에서 날짜의 일부로 심지어 시간대를 표시 할 수 있다는 것을 몰랐다. Kudos 서식 지정의 경우 GMT의 오프셋 값이 0이면 “Z”가 생성됩니다. 패턴 문자 수가 1이면 한 시간의 일부도 무시됩니다.

예를 들어 패턴이 “X”이고 표준 시간대가 “GMT+05:30″인 경우 “+05″가 생성됩니다. 위의 예와 같이 getDateInstance Date Format의 메서드에는 두 개의 입력 매개 변수가 필요하며 첫 번째 매개 변수는 사용할 DateFormat을 지정하고 두 번째 매개 변수는 로캘입니다. Hola a todos alguíen me auida con este ejercicio de java en netbeans. Es tracta de fer un programa en Java que demani una data i mostri per pantalla el dia següent. És a dir, el programa demanarà tres enters (un dia, un mes i un any) i mostrarà quin és el dia següent en el mateix format (dia, mes i any). El programa ha de filtrar que el valor introduït pel dia estigui entre 1 i 31 i que el valor introduït pel mes estigui entre 1 i 12. Podeu suposar que la data introduïda és real (és correcta)…. 자세히 보기 » DateFormat 클래스의 정적 메서드에서 반환되는 기본 DateFormat 인스턴스는 여러 가지 용도로 충분할 수 있지만 날짜에 대해 가능한 모든 유효하거나 유용한 형식을 다루지는 않습니다. 예를 들어 그림 2에서 DateFormat에서 생성된 문자열(숫자 2 ~ 9)은 Date 클래스의 toString() 메서드의 출력 형식과 일치하지 않습니다.

즉, 기본 DateFormat 인스턴스를 사용하여 로그 데이터 구문 분석과 같은 유용한 toString()의 출력을 구문 분석할 수 없습니다. 위의 예에서는 문자열 패턴이 날짜의 서식을 지정하는 데 사용되는 패턴이며 출력은 해당 패턴에서 “MM-dd-yyyy”로 생성됩니다. java.text.SimpleDateFormat 클래스에서 제공하는 생성자와 dd/MM/yyy, dd-MM-yy 등과 같은 일부 패턴을 사용하여 원하는 대로 날짜의 서식을 지정하여 이 변환을 수행할 수 있습니다. 다음 섹션에서 패턴 및 형식 기호의 더 많은 예제를 보여 드리겠습니다. 그림 7의 구문을 사용하여 Date.toString()의 출력을 읽을 수 있는 SimpleDateFormat을 만들 수 있습니다. 그림 8은 예를 보여줍니다: P.S 참조 이 – SimpleDateFormat JavaDoc 세부 정보 날짜 및 시간 패턴에 대 한. 우리는 날짜 형식과 SimpleDateFormat의 다양한 측면에 대해 논의했다. 이제 날짜와 시간의 다른 형식에 대한 몇 가지 예를 살펴 보겠습니다. 위의 예에서 날짜는 2018년 1월 2일입니다. 마지막으로 구문 분석() 메서드를 사용하여 문자열을 날짜로 구문 분석하는 역 예제를 보여 주겠습니다. 자바 프로그램에서 날짜 서식 및 구문 분석 문자열에 대한 자바 SimpleDateFormat 예제에 대한 모든 것입니다.

SimpleDateFormat을 사용하면 사용자 지정 형식을 빌드할 수 있습니다. 날짜는 서식이 지정되거나 구문 분석될 날짜의 패턴을 지정하는 문자열로 구성됩니다. SimpleDateFormat JavaDocs에서 그림 7의 문자를 날짜 형식으로 사용할 수 있습니다. 적절한 경우 4개 이상의 문자는 요소의 긴 형식을 사용해야 하는 반면 4개 미만은 짧은 형식을 사용해야 한다는 의미로 해석됩니다.

Comments are closed.